Yes, I think your shot is nice because it is not overly sharp -- that would not seem appropriate to the subject.

My hands were done one at a time by using an off-camera radio-triggered flash. I held the camera in one hand while extending the other. The light bounced mostly off the sofa which is also the red background. All I needed to do then was combine two hands in development.

I wanted a strong formal look but not so far gone that it lost the feeling that these were real hands.
